Located on the corner opposite the co op, what used to be the old Methodist church is now a wonderful coffee shop in the heart of the community. Run by a truly fabulous team of volunteers and a vast selection of homemade cakes, scones, hot and cold food and drinks. Cottenham coffee shop has a play area for the kids, and the hall can be hired out by parties and gatherings with a fully refurbished kitchen and toilets. It is one of the best places to work in and relax and a half an hour cycle ride down the notorious Twenty Pence Road. Plus you have bike parking facilities on site and a dance studio. If you live in Cottenham then come and try it out and see what you think

Nice Hall that can be booked out. We booked it for a Christmas family gathering. They provide really good toys for the children and have a kitchen we could use. You can't take your own drink as they have a bar that you need to buy from. We had to take our own pots and pans as well as plates, knives and forks.
